This hotel is located in the centre of Salé, just across the river from Morocco’s capital, Rabat. It offers 7 uniquely-themed suites and a roof-top terrace.

Stunningly restored riad, and Jan is an absolute pleasure to be hosted by – she is warm, effusive and very knowledgeable. She gave us a marvelous introduction to the city with advice on what to do. It was a short stay but she was always available and eager to assist.
The room was gorgeous – the most beautiful room of any of the places we stayed in Morocco. We were in the Mango suite (every suite is decorated and laid out in a very unique fasion). Everything is organised and thought-out – nothing has been forgotten. There were several ammenities that we usually only see in hotels, such as a minibar with snacks and a guide which included options for in-house massage. The room was spotless.
The terrace is exceptionally nice, with a view around the old medina of Salé. There is also an adorable tortoise named Sheila who came and visited us during breakfast. Breakfast was superb – a traditional Moroccan spread, and again one fo the nicest that we've had.
Another perk was that we were offered a key to the front door of the riad, which most places don't seem to have. This saved us having to knock or ring the doorbell when we got back from a late dinner. They also happily provided us beach towels for our Atlantic dip. The location is unbeatable, nestled in the old medina less than a ten minute walk from the beach.
Overall we couldn't have been happier. If ever we are back in Salé then we will be booking another room here!
